My rx/tx light turns red

When I key my mic the rx/tx light turns red. When I unkey it turns back green. I also cannot recieve anything coming in nor can I get out. Please let me know what you think

Your tx/rx light should turn red when you transmit and be green all other times. Your ant light should not light up unless the swr is higher than 3.0; then there is a problem. A common reason for the ant light to light up is that the antenna is not grounded properly.

Check out this page from Firestik for more information on swr and cb's.

If your ant light is on when you transmit, stop using the radio and fix the swr. You will ruin the radio.
